Seamless Feedback Collection: Elevate Your Online Reputation

Positive experience and online reviews have a substantial impact on Hotel’s revenue. Modern guest messaging solutions now offer more than just real-time communication—they provide an effortless way to gather feedback at the right points during the guest journey. 

By integrating brief survey prompts at key moments—from check-in to check-out—these platforms enable hotels to collect genuine guest insights holistically, and help drive more positive online reviews!

This proactive approach transforms every interaction into an opportunity to elevate service quality during the stay.  Automated, engaging surveys invite honest feedback, allowing hotels to address concerns promptly for potential service recovery. 

The outcome is a more personalized guest experience, improved online reviews with post-stay feedback, and stronger overall loyalty.

Top 5 Actionable Tips for Implementing Guest Messaging

  1. Integrate Multiple Channels:
    Consolidate your communication platforms—SMS, WhatsApp, in-app chat—into a single, user-friendly dashboard for seamless guest interactions.
  2. Leverage AI for Instant Responses:
    Implement AI-powered chatbots to handle routine inquiries and service requests, ensuring guests receive immediate, 24/7 support.
  3. Personalize Every Interaction:
    Use guest data to tailor your messages, such as addressing guests by name, recalling past preferences, or suggesting personalized amenities and upgrades.
  4. Monitor & Measure Impact:
    Track engagement metrics and guest feedback to continually refine your messaging strategy. Use analytics to determine which messages drive the highest satisfaction and revenue.
  5. Train Your Team:
    Ensure your staff understands how to use the guest messaging platform effectively and maintain a balance between automation and personal touch.

Common Pitfalls and How to Overcome Them

  • Over-Automation:
    Pitfall:
    Relying too heavily on automation can make interactions feel robotic.
    Solution: Maintain a human touch by mixing automated messages with personalized follow-ups from your team.
  • Generic Messaging:
    Pitfall:
    Sending one-size-fits-all messages that don't resonate with guests.
    Solution: Use guest profiles and past interaction data to craft tailored targeted communications that reflect individual preferences.
  • Timing Missteps:
    Pitfall:
    Reaching out at inconvenient times or bombarding guests with too many messages.
    Solution: Develop a messaging schedule that aligns with key guest touchpoints (pre-arrival, check-in, mid-stay, check-out) and respects their time. Make it meaningful. 
  • Ignoring Feedback:
    Pitfall:
    Failing to adjust your messaging strategy based on guest responses.
    Solution: Regularly review guest feedback and engagement data to fine-tune your approach and address any emerging issues promptly.
  • Skip the Complexity - Choose Robust Yet Simple Systems:

Pitfall: Think about it - your staff is already super busy checking in guests and handling daily tasks. The last thing they need is a complicated messaging system that takes forever to learn. Most times, if it's too hard to use, people just give up and go back to their old ways for the sake of short term-efficiency. 

Solution: Pick a system that's robust yet simple -to -use. Your team should be able to start using it right away with minimal training. Once comfortable with the basics, they can explore its robust features at their own pace. The right system grows with your team without overwhelming them.
